mirror of
https://github.com/Drop-OSS/drop-app.git
synced 2025-11-09 20:12:14 +10:00
* feat: small refactor * fix: appimage build script * fix: add NO_STRIP to AppImage build * fix: build and dev mode from refactor * fix: submodule step 1 * fix: submodules step 2
35 lines
1.1 KiB
Vue
35 lines
1.1 KiB
Vue
<template>
|
|
<div class="min-h-full w-full flex items-center justify-center">
|
|
<div class="flex flex-col items-center">
|
|
<XCircleIcon class="h-12 w-12 text-red-600" aria-hidden="true" />
|
|
<div class="mt-3 text-center sm:mt-5">
|
|
<h1 class="text-3xl font-semibold font-display leading-6 text-zinc-100">
|
|
Authentication failed
|
|
</h1>
|
|
<div class="mt-4">
|
|
<p class="text-sm text-zinc-400 max-w-sm">
|
|
Drop encountered an error while connecting to your instance. Error:
|
|
{{ message }}
|
|
</p>
|
|
</div>
|
|
<div class="mt-10 flex items-center justify-center gap-x-6">
|
|
<NuxtLink href="/auth" class="text-sm font-semibold text-zinc-100"
|
|
><span aria-hidden="true">←</span> Back to authentication
|
|
</NuxtLink>
|
|
</div>
|
|
</div>
|
|
</div>
|
|
</div>
|
|
</template>
|
|
|
|
<script setup lang="ts">
|
|
import { XCircleIcon } from "@heroicons/vue/16/solid";
|
|
|
|
const route = useRoute();
|
|
const message = route.query.error ?? "An unknown error occurred";
|
|
|
|
definePageMeta({
|
|
layout: "mini",
|
|
});
|
|
</script>
|